Sherman pupils place in state oratory contest

4/18/2002

Sherman Elementary students Migueal Taylor and Shafay Sutton won second and third place, respectively, at the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. state oratorical contest in Columbus earlier this month.

Migueal and Shafay, both third graders at the school, placed second and third in the primary division of the contest against seven other contestants from around Ohio. Wendy Boyes of Canton won the division.

In the local MLK oratorical contest in January, Shafay finished first and Migueal second in the primary divisions, qualifying them to compete in the state meet.

“This has really been a self-esteem booster for the kids and the other students,” said Lonnie Rivera, principal at Sherman.

Mr. Rivera credited Nancy Sloan, a teacher with the school's reading program, and Laneta Goings, one of its coordinators, for coaching and helping the students.
